Foxess 5kw inverter capped at 3kw discharge after update
Hi all,
Looking for some advice as I've run into a bit of a brick wall. Had my Foxess batteries and inverter installed in January this year, all worked fine with the batteries able to discharge at 5kw if required. However I recently had a stale work schedule that stopped me from creating or changing any schedules at all.i contacted Foxess and they noted that my firmware was out of date and updated it. From this point on the inverter won't discharge at anything greater than 3kw but still charges at 5kw.
I've contacted Foxess as well but they're saying it's probably a faulty install or a ct clamp not being installed correctly and I need to get my installer out to fix it. Im not sure how this can be the case as it was working fine before and I have the data to show it discharging at 5kw before this firmware update. But I contacted my installer asking for.their advise but they have gone radio silent and I can't get ahold of them.
Anyone else experienced this or have any suggestions?
